Virat Kohli’s restaurant chain One8 Commune in controversy

Indian cricketer Virat Kohli‘s restaurant chain, One8 Commune got into trouble  after ‘Yes, We Exist’, an LGBTQIA+ activism group said the restaurant discriminated against the community.

In a post shared on Instagram they said restaurant only allowed entry to “cisgender heterosexual couples or groups of cisgender women.” As per the post, the Pune Branch, when contacted, said, “Gay couples or a group of gay men not allowed; trans women are allowed subject to their clothing (sic).”

Restaurant denied all charges. “We don’t do any discrimination on the basis of gender,” Amit Joshi, Pune branch, One8 Commune,
